Bighorn Golf & Country Club
As one of the few true desert golf courses in Canada, Bighorn is set among natural sage, rolling hills, bent grass fairways, gently contoured greens, and sweeping views of the Thompson Valley. The par 71, 6714 yard golf course meanders in and around residential neighborhoods and community amenities. Up to five tee boxes in strategic locations, fairways carved through natural canyons, views of the Thompson river valleys and the back drop of majestic Mounts Peter and Paul provide the ideal setting for golfers of all skill levels to enjoy their game. Just 5 minutes from downtown Kamloops.

Dreamcatcher Meadows
Pemberton Tourism suggests visitors drive or do a cycling tour up Pemberton Meadows Road to enjoy this famous horse farm and animal rescue. Guaranteed unforgettable photo opportunities: panorama of the Coastal Mountains; wildflower and alfalfa valley meadows; the bordering Lilloet River where you may also choose to take a canoe trip. The farm tour includes the world famous Hanoverian horse stars and an unforgettable educational experience learning how embryos are transferred from the champion mares rescued horses that have been given a new life as birth mothers to Dreamcatcher Meadows' next stars. Interact with this years babies! After the tour, bring and enjoy your picnic on the riverside.

Sunset Motel
The Sunset Motel in downtown Creston, British Columbia is only two minutes from the downtown area where you can find; shops, rinks, restaurants, golf course, etc. We offer in-room amenities of free wireless internet, air-conditioning, coffee maker and some of our rooms have fully equipped kitchenettes and jacuzzi tubs. Many golfers stay with us while they are enjoying the beauty and challenge of the Creston Golf Club (one of the best golf courses in the interior of British Columbia). Other amenities include; BBQ on request, ample parking, nearby golf and walking distance into downtown Creston. We are a pet friendly motel - We accept small well behaved dogs and cats. If you have another type of pet, give us a call to confirm we can accommodate it before you book your room. As our Creston motel is located on acreage there is plenty of space to exercise your pet after the long drive. We charge a nominal fee of $10/pet/day. We are also a motorcycle friendly motel - We offer walk-out rooms that allow you to park your motorcycle within a couple of steps of your door. It is most reassuring to be able to easily see your bike day and night. We also offer washing facilities to take that latest layer of bugs off. Our guests enjoy the natural beauty of Creston area with quiet walks in the woods and family outings at the local rivers and lakes. Relax, rejuvenate and explore the rural life of the Creston Valley while you stay with us.
